Ammunition assembly with alternate load path

1. An ammunition round assembly, comprising:
- a projectile with a smart fuse programmable via a signal;
a propellant charge;
a body made of a material consumed upon firing the ammunition round assembly, the body having an interior area containing the propellant charge, a first end portion connected to the projectile, and a second end portion opposite the first end portion;
a base at least partially enclosing the second end portion of the body, wherein the base comprises one or more data-link contacts;
a data link operatively coupled to the smart fuse and to the data-link contacts to convey the signal therebetween; and
a structural member positioned inside the interior area and having first and second engagement portions, the structural member interconnecting the base and the projectile substantially isolating the body from loads applied to the projectile or the base, the first engagement portion structurally connected to the base and the second engagement portion structurally connected to the projectile, wherein the structural member isolates the data link from the propellant charge between the projectile and the data-link contacts of the base.

Abstract
An ammunition round assembly with alternate load path is disclosed herein. The ammunition round assembly includes a projectile, a body engaging the projectile, and a non-combustible base at least partially enclosing the body. A structural member having first and second engagement portions opposite to each other is positioned inside an interior space defined by the body and the base. The first engagement portion firmly engages the base, and the second engagement portion firmly engages the projectile to provide an alternate load path between the projectile and the base.
